Q: Is 343,322 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 343,322 is not a prime number.

Why is 343,322 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 343322 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 137 179 274 358 959 1,253 1,918 2,506 24,523 49,046 171,661 and 343,322, with no remainder.

Since 343,322 cannot be divided by just 1 and 343,322, it is not a prime number.
